What to check before choosing a building near the BX3 bus in Washington Heights

  • Check commute practicality: confirm your walk time to the BX3 stops and any transfer plans you rely on before you apply.
  • Use the rated-building signal to compare: look at rated buildings and sort by score when available, then still read the recent Q&A and details.
  • Verify what “available apartments” means for your dates: confirm move-in timing, lease start options, and whether the unit you want is still listed.
  • Confirm the full cost beyond the rent: ask about deposits, broker fees (if applicable), and any recurring utility responsibilities.
  • Before signing, ask the building directly about noise, elevator reliability, and maintenance response times, since these can vary by entry even within the same building.
